SAM gets Judd

Tuesday, July 1st 2003, 11:31PM
Top financial planner Fiona Judd is leaving Broadbase Waikato to join a relatively new firm SAM (Strategic Asset Management).
Judd, who won the 2002 Financial Planner of the Year Awards, says she decided to join SAM as its philosophy fitted neatly with hers.
Judd is a firm believer in strategic asset allocation and sticking to it, as opposed to tactical asset allocation She says her departure from Broadbase is amicable.
"There's nothing that has frightened me out of Broadbase," she says. "SAM has driven me to them."

Judd says although she will be part of SAM, she will still run her own business.
SAM, which was established by Alex Fowler, uses research from US firm Ibbitsons.
